More than just a restaurant, Youell’s Oyster House is a tradition. An area institution since the 1800s, it follows a “sea-to-table” philosophy, serving a dozen different oys- ters that arrive fresh off the boat every single day. These sustainably sourced oysters are prepared in an impressive variety of ways, from raw to Rockefeller and fried to stewed. Above the first floor, you’ll find an elegant mezzanine level dining area. Just above that is a rooftop garden, which grows seasonal herbs for the kitchen’s culinary creations, as well as bee colonies that make the homespun honey found in several recipes—and the honey brown ale brewed by Fegley’s Brew Works, available on tap at the spacious ground-level bar.

Did You Know? In the 1800s, Youell’s Oyster House was called “Rice’s Oyster House.” Originally founded by the Rice brothers, the establishment was sold to Bob Youell in 1938, who renamed it—and his descendants still frequent the restaurant!
